About the role:
The A2R Asset Accountant is accountable for the processing of transactions related to Asset Management \xe2\x80\x93 booking, reconciliation, and reporting)

This role will support the A2R Asset lead in ensuring the enforcement of accounting standards and reliability of the data collected from management, controllers, tax department and technical E2E processes. Apart from that, this role will require active participation in driving A2R continuous improvement initiatives and support on all kinds of queries from stakeholders related to Asset and Lease Accounting

Operations
  • Deliver quality reporting of legal statutory accounts and consolidation packages within the local regulatory and Sanofi Group calendar timeframes.
  • Ensure compliance with generally accepted accounting principles (IFRS) and company procedures to ensure integrity of financial information.
  • Collaborate with other End to End teams (P2P and Ci2C), tax & treasury departments and Country Finance to manage and address potential closing risks.
  • Respond to and resolve enquiries from Country Finance/Internal and External customers.
  • Support A2R Asset Management Lead in CFO closing meetings by providing detailed analysis and/or explanation of material changes.
  • General duties include ensuring correct booking of assets, depreciations, IFRS 16, restoration, contracts interpretation.
  • Contribute to Sanofi Account Committee and other business meetings preparation and reviews.
  • Ensure SOP documentations are updated on timely basis to reflect latest process/tool/policy changes.
  • Propose and support projects which aim to transformation and automation Asset/Lease accounting processing.
  • To build future COE for Asset team


Compliance
  • Ensure SOX and Internal Control Framework compliance across activities, and support Asset Management Lead and Country Finance to identify and address any gaps
  • Support external and internal audits by working closely with Asset Management Lead and Country Finance
  • Ensure adequate follow up on issues identified during external and internal audit.
  • Adhere to segregation of duties defined by management.
